What is a Live Casino?

A live casino is an online platform where players can engage in real-time games such as blackjack, roulette, and baccarat, streamed directly from a studio or actual casino floor. Unlike traditional online games that rely on random number generators, live casinos use real dealers to facilitate gameplay, creating a more authentic and social experience.

The Technology Behind Live Casinos

At the heart of every successful live casino operation is a complex array of technology designed to ensure seamless interaction and a high-quality gaming experience. The following components are crucial to the functioning of live casinos:

Streaming Technology

High-definition cameras capture every detail of the game, transmitting it to players around the world. This technology allows players to view the action from different angles, enhancing their immersion. Advanced streaming protocols ensure minimal latency, so players can enjoy a smooth, uninterrupted experience.

Game Control Unit (GCU)

The GCU is a vital component of live casino technology. It encodes the video stream and manages all the game data, ensuring that players receive accurate information regarding their bets and game outcomes. Without the GCU, the live casino experience would be impossible.

Optical Character Recognition (OCR)

OCR technology plays a crucial role in translating physical actions into digital data. For instance, when a dealer shuffles cards or spins a roulette wheel, OCR captures these actions and relays the information to players in real-time. This ensures that every game remains fair and transparent.

The Role of Dealers in Live Casinos

Dealers in live casinos are not just facilitators of the game; they are the face of the casino experience. Trained to engage players and maintain an inviting atmosphere, dealers undergo rigorous training to ensure they can handle games efficiently while also interacting with players in a friendly manner.

Professionalism and Training

To become a live dealer, individuals typically undergo extensive training in both the rules of the games they will oversee and customer service skills. This dual focus ensures that they can manage gameplay smoothly while also providing an enjoyable experience for players. Many casinos also implement strict standards for appearance and behavior to maintain a professional environment.

Engagement with Players

One of the defining features of live casinos is the interaction between dealers and players. Dealers often engage in light conversation, answer questions, and even acknowledge players by name. This personal touch helps recreate the social atmosphere of a land-based casino, making players feel more connected to the experience.
